Summary  We compute forward pp dispersion relations by expanding the unphysical part in a series of Chebyshev polynomials, and fitting the coefficients to the experimental low-energy values of Ref pp. The fit is very good and the results are consistent with experiment when extrapolated at high energy. As a by-product, values of real and imaginary parts of the $$\bar pp$$ amplitude at zero energy are obtained.
